Senator Rand Paul’s 2022 Festivus report highlights $482,276,543,907 in government waste and includes $2.3 million used by the National Institutes of Health (NIH) for an experiment involving injecting puppies with cocaine, the NIH also spent $519,000 using mice to study racial aggression, the Department of Defense (DOD) wasted $28 million on “camouflage” uniforms that did not work, $1.7 billion was spent maintaining empty federal buildings, $168 million was used to help illegal aliens avoid deportation, and more.

Sen. Paul said that in 2019 there were 15 European countries, out of 26, that had budget surpluses. This shows that it is possible to balance a budget.

Sen. Rand Paul (R-KY) on Friday continued the annual tradition of celebrating “Festivus,” airing out his many grievances as it relates to government waste.

Paul’s 2022 Festivus report highlights $482,276,543,907 in government waste and includes $2.3 million used by the National Institutes of Health (NIH) for an experiment involving injecting puppies with cocaine, $202,000 used by the Department of Defense (DOD) on Starbucks espresso machines, and $3 million for the construction of a Gandhi museum.

This will be the 10th year in a row that I’ve celebrated #Festivus with you. By celebrated I mean have a little fun at the expense of Washington. If we don’t laugh we might cry,” Paul wrote before sharing some of the highlights of the report to his social media page and invoking the infamous Seinfeld quote from Frank Costanza, “I’ve got a lot of problems with you people!”

“I would air my grievance at Fauci again but I am trying to be festive — and also I’m trying to get home for Christmas. If I listed all of the things Fauci was wrong on…wow that guy is wrong a LOT,” Paul began:
